Sodium Lauryl Glucose Carboxylate

A mild anionic surfactant derived from lauryl glucoside and carboxylic acid chemistry, used as a gentle cleansing agent in sensitive-skin formulations.

Also known as: SLGC

SurfactantCleansing agentFoaming agentMild detergent

Benefits

  • Mild, low-irritation surfactant suitable for sensitive skin
  • Derived from renewable plant sources (coconut/glucose)
  • Produces a soft, gentle lather
  • Compatible with skin's natural microbiome at typical use levels

Watch for

  • At very high concentrations may cause mild irritation; typically used at low levels
  • Generally considered one of the gentler surfactants available
